Official information

Castlerigg Hall Caravan & Camping Park is a tranquil site located in the Lake District, offering various accommodation options including camping, glamping, and static caravans. Visitors can enjoy stunning views of the surrounding mountains and Derwentwater while exploring the natural beauty of the area.
